Position purpose:

Reporting to the Team Coordinator, Parking, ensures the safety and protection of all campus users and of University property by patrolling campus grounds. Enforces general laws and traffic regulations, including the Trespass to Property Act, City of Ottawa By-Laws and University of Ottawa parking and traffic regulations. Collects and safeguards daily cash revenue from parking equipment, while maintaining personal security. Performs traffic controls on campus to ensure the safety of pedestrians and motorists alike. Responds to emergency calls and carries out the emergency-response plan as required. Liaises and maintains excellent communications with police, fire, emergency and University authorities. Investigates incidents and ensures that all developments and leads are updated and pursued. Acts as a University of Ottawa ambassador by providing information, guidance and assistance to visitors and to the University community; in this capacity, also promotes security and works to prevent crime. Assists the University Emergency Response Team, under the mandate of Protection Services. Provides first aid and CPR services on campus.

Essential Qualifications

Postsecondary education diploma in Security Management or equivalent diploma
Knowledge of principles governing the protection of individuals and property normally acquired through law/security or security/protection training given by a recognized institution
Valid Ontario Security Guard Licence
Private Investigator License or ability to obtain this certification
Valid driver’s license in the province of Ontario (Class G or equivalent)
Experience working as a security officer
Experience working with the public in conflict situations
Ability to give first aid care (certified for WHMIS, First Aid, CPR, and Oxygen administration)
Experience using computer systems and software such as Windows, word processing, databases, e-mail and Internet
Ability to work with minimum supervision, under pressure and to show initiative
Demonstrated ability to work in a team environment
Bilingualism – French and English (spoken and written); to be considered for this position, candidates must be rated at the Low Advanced or higher proficiency level for both oral comprehension and reading comprehension in their second official language. The rating is determined by a proficiency test designed by the Official Languages and Bilingualism Institute
